The United States is record-breaking production of the "key component of victory" on the battlefield: EADaily
EADaily, July 1st, 2025. The US Army has almost tripled the production of 155-mm howitzer shells since the beginning of the armed conflict on Ukraine, millions of which were sent to the front lines of this country. Meanwhile, military experts already have no doubt that the world's largest economy will not reach its goal of producing one hundred thousand artillery rounds per month by October of this year…

SIG SAUER Celebrates Major Milestone: 100M Round Annual 6.8mm Ammunition - Frag Out! Magazine
SIG SAUER, a leading U.S. defense manufacturer and proud ammunition partner to the U.S. military, achieved the milestone of 100 million 6.8mm round annual capacity at its state-of-the-art facilities in Jacksonville, Arkansas. SIG SAUER is invested in continual increases to overall capacity, paving the way to double output over the next few years. Polička (Svitavsko) - The large-caliber ammunition manufacturer STV Group wants to build a complete chain of artillery ammunition production. It is investing five billion crowns in the project. It will include the development of individual components and their production, up to possible delaboration and disposal.
